What Are CSS3 Animations?
CSS3 animation allow elements upon a webpage to be able to transition from a single style to another over the specified duration. They’re
achieved using keyframes, which define typically the intermediate steps between starting and stopping styles of a good element.

Precisely how CSS3 Animations Function
CSS3 animations rely on two key pieces:

1. The @keyframes Rule
The @keyframes rule defines the intermediate steps associated with an animation. You can easily specify styles with regard to specific points inside of the
animation sequence using percentages or even keywords like from and to.

only two. Animation Properties
CSS provides several attributes to manage animations, this kind of as their timeframe, timing, iteration count, and more.

Tips for Effective CSS3 Animated graphics
Keep It Basic: Overloading your web site with animations will overwhelm users. Make use of them sparingly intended for impact.
Optimize Performance: Use transform and opacity properties regarding smoother animations as they are GPU-accelerated.
Test Throughout Devices: Ensure animation work well in mobile, tablets, and desktops.
Consider Availability: Provide alternatives or allow users in order to disable animations in the event that needed.
